1. Introduction: The Importance of Premix Feed in Animal Nutrition

High-quality nutrition is the cornerstone of modern livestock farming. Animals such as poultry, pigs, cattle, and aquaculture species require balanced diets to ensure optimal growth, reproduction, and overall health. A premix plant process mill plays a crucial role in producing precise, nutrient-rich premixes that serve as the foundation for compound feeds.

Premixes are concentrated blends of vitamins, minerals, amino acids, and other feed additives that are mixed with base ingredients like corn, soybean meal, or wheat bran to create nutritionally balanced feed. Using a premix feed mill ensures consistent nutrient delivery, improves feed efficiency, and supports sustainable livestock production practices.

3. Components and Function of a Premix Feed Mill

A standard premix feed mill consists of several key components designed for precision and efficiency:

Ingredient Storage and Weighing System: Ensures accurate measurement of vitamins, minerals, amino acids, and other additives.

Mixer: Uniformly blends concentrated nutrients to produce a consistent premix.

Pellet Mill or Powder Conveying System (Optional): Prepares the premix for direct inclusion into pellet or mash feed.

Packaging System: Prepares premix for distribution to feed mills or farms.

5. Technological and Environmental Considerations

Producing high-quality premixes requires precise measurement, thorough mixing, and careful handling to prevent nutrient loss. Moisture, temperature, and cross-contamination must be controlled to maintain premix stability and efficacy.
